Ironman Sports Medicine: Improving Performance and Preventing Injuries

Introduction

Ironman triathlons are among the most grueling endurance events in the world. Athletes participating in these races push their bodies to the limit, testing their physical and mental strength. To succeed and remain injury-free, many athletes turn to Ironman sports medicine for specialized care and guidance. This article explores the importance of Ironman sports medicine in improving performance and preventing injuries.

The Role of Ironman Sports Medicine

Ironman sports medicine focuses on the unique needs and challenges faced by triathletes. These medical professionals have a deep understanding of the physical demands placed on the body during the swim, bike, and run portions of the race. They play a crucial role in helping athletes optimize their performance and minimize the risk of injuries.

The primary goals of Ironman sports medicine are to:

  • Enhance performance
  • Prevent injuries
  • Diagnose and treat injuries promptly
  • Rehabilitate athletes after injuries

To achieve these goals, Ironman sports medicine professionals employ a multidisciplinary approach that includes exercise physiology, biomechanics, nutrition, and injury prevention strategies.

Performance Enhancement

Ironman sports medicine professionals work closely with athletes to optimize their performance. They assess an athlete's strengths and weaknesses and develop personalized training plans to address areas that need improvement. By analyzing an athlete's biomechanics and movement patterns, they can identify inefficiencies and provide guidance on how to enhance performance.

Sports medicine experts also provide nutritional guidance to help triathletes fuel their bodies properly. Nutrition plays a critical role in supporting energy levels, muscle repair, and overall performance. Ironman sports medicine professionals help athletes understand their unique nutritional needs and develop tailored strategies to ensure they are properly fueled throughout training and racing.

Additionally, Ironman sports medicine professionals often collaborate with exercise physiologists to conduct performance testing. These tests measure an athlete's aerobic capacity, lactate threshold, and other key performance indicators. The results of these tests provide valuable insights into an athlete's fitness level and help guide training plans.

Injury Prevention

Ironman sports medicine professionals place a strong emphasis on injury prevention. They understand the physical demands of the sport and work closely with athletes to minimize the risk of injuries. By identifying potential weaknesses and imbalances, these professionals can develop targeted strength and conditioning programs to address specific areas of concern.

Additionally, Ironman sports medicine professionals educate athletes on proper training techniques and recovery strategies. They emphasize the importance of gradually increasing training volume, ensuring adequate rest days, and incorporating cross-training activities to reduce the risk of overuse injuries. Ironman sports medicine professionals also provide guidance on injury prevention exercises and stretching routines to improve flexibility and mobility.

Triathletes often face unique challenges due to the repetitive nature of their sport. Ironman sports medicine professionals help athletes manage common overuse injuries such as stress fractures, tendinitis, and IT band syndrome. By promptly diagnosing and treating these injuries, athletes can avoid long-term damage and continue training and competing.

Injury Diagnosis and Treatment

Despite the best preventive efforts, injuries can still occur in Ironman training and racing. Ironman sports medicine professionals play a crucial role in diagnosing and treating these injuries promptly. Their deep understanding of the demands of the sport allows them to identify the root cause of injuries and develop effective treatment plans.

Ironman sports medicine professionals use various diagnostic tools, such as imaging techniques and physical assessments, to accurately diagnose injuries. Once diagnosed, they develop individualized treatment plans that may include physical therapy, medication, and other modalities. These professionals closely monitor athletes' progress and adjust treatment plans as necessary to facilitate optimal recovery.

Injury Rehabilitation

Rehabilitation is a critical aspect of Ironman sports medicine. When athletes suffer injuries, their primary goal is to return to training and racing as quickly and safely as possible. Ironman sports medicine professionals guide athletes through the rehabilitation process, ensuring they regain strength, flexibility, and mobility before returning to full activity.

Rehabilitation plans may include targeted exercises, manual therapy, and functional training to restore an athlete's physical capabilities. Ironman sports medicine professionals also provide guidance on gradually reintroducing training load and intensity to prevent re-injury.
